What is RadiusCat?


RadiusCat


RadiusCat is a handy software for RADIUS billing that's made just for Quintum Tenor VoIP switches. If you're looking to manage your billing processes easily, this might be the perfect fit for you!



What is RADIUS?


So, RADIUS stands for Remote Authentication Dial-In User Service. It's basically a protocol that helps keep things secure by allowing clients to access resources on remote servers. This protocol follows industry standards (RFCs 2865 and 2866) and deals with authentication, authorization, and accounting services.



How Does RadiusCat Work?


The way it works is pretty simple. A RADIUS client, like your dial-up server or Quintum device, sends user info to the RADIUS server. Then, the server checks if everything's in order and sends back a response.



Processing Requests with RadiusCat


RadiusCat can handle an unlimited number of requests from Quintum VoIP devices! When the Quintum Tenor sends out an Access-Request packet to the RadiusCat Server, it checks if that caller has permission to access its services.



If everything looks good based on your account setup on RadiusCat, it will send back either an Access-Accept or Access-Reject packet. If it's a reject, the caller might get disconnected or asked to try entering their info again. But if it's accepted, they can connect right away!



Billing Process


Once a call ends successfully, the Quintum device sends an Accounting-Request packet back to RadiusCat. This updates the caller's account with all billing info—super easy!



Key Features of RadiusCat



  • Create different account types: PostPaid, PrePaid, etc.

  • Add customer accounts linked to card accounts.

  • Create Agent accounts for managing card account batches.

  • Generate random PINs easily!

  • Export card details directly for printing.

  • Add additional charges per call like maintenance fees.

  • Create reports on call stats and invoicing.

  • Easily define taxes for billing purposes.

  • Email system warnings and logs directly to administrators!



Your Requirements


If you want to run this software smoothly, here's what you need:



  • .NET Framework 2.0

  • A supported version of Microsoft Internet Explorer (6.0 SP1 or later)

  • Microsoft SQL Server (2000 or higher)

  • A Pentium III - 600 MHz processor or better

  • A minimum of 256 MB RAM
